What is an electronic publication? A brief introduction

Although it can be defined in many ways, an ezine is basically an ezine publication distributed over the Internet. The term is often used interchangeably with “newsletter” due to their similar methods of delivery and general purpose. Generally speaking, you can focus on any topic the publisher chooses and gain readership through consensual subscriptions. It is estimated that thousands of ezines are currently circulating over the Internet every day.

Benefits of Electronic Publishing

An ezine can help you establish an online presence and maintain ongoing communication with your audience. More importantly, it can be a key revenue engine that allows you to enjoy a profitable and successful business. It’s a great way to build a quality subscriber list and keep them informed about your offerings or what’s happening in your field. Because you have full control over your publication, you have the power to customize an ezine with the styles and features that give your content maximum impact. You also have the option of offering ad space to interested sellers, a factor that could provide you with a steady stream of income if your listing becomes a hit.

Ezines Topics

As we mentioned earlier, an ezine can focus on any topic you prefer. Keep in mind, however, that it is best to focus on your area of ​​expertise. For example, there are publications based on nurseries, Information Technology and just general topics. While this should go without saying, it just wouldn’t make sense for a publication to offer advice on web design when your business involves selling mortgages. Creating an ezine based on a topic that you specialize in or enjoy tends to make writing content much easier. Ezine Releases

Just as you are in control of the content, you also have the freedom to publish your ezine as often as you like. Of course, the frequency depends on several factors, but if you only have a small number of subscribers, you might consider posting only once a month. This way, you don’t appear too pushy and scare off the few readers you do have. As your subscriber list grows, you may feel comfortable posting on a weekly or bi-weekly schedule. The most important aspect of publishing ezines is consistency. Don’t hook your subscribers with a few good topics and then hang them out to dry when they crave more.
